Hey, I'm a 22 year old newbie and loving it!!

I bought a 'custom' from my local skate shop. Ended up buying off-brand trucks, (mini logo - seem alright) wheels, bearings they put on their complete decks. Reckon my current setup was great for first stages of learning to ride. Looking to get new bearings and possibly trucks.

Let me share the fruits of my googling :)

Trucks: it comes down to what you want. Independent for grinds, durability and Thunder for responsive turning and stability. It's like 50 quid online for a set.

Wheels: give the board its character. Hard (93ish <) for slides, flip tricks, grinds. Softer (92 >) for cruising and indoor park skating, stability. Bigger (> 53mm) for stability and vert. Smaller (52mm <) for easier flip tricks. About 30 quid and less.

Bearings: I've not tried any but reds and Bronsons are supposed to be good. Up to 30 quid.
